Bottled Up

Media Access Solutions has developed a digital sommelier for residential use. Called eSommelier, the system allows wine connoisseurs to manage their collections digitally from a touch-screen panel. An internal hard drive stores a database of more than 130,000 wines. Cataloging wine is as easy as selecting country, region, variety, winery and vintage from a prompt. Owners also can add notes and ratings. The company plans to add a feature allowing online wine purchases.

The basic touch-screen server sells for $5,000. The deluxe model, compatible with AMX and Crestron home automation systems, sells for $8,000. It requires custom installation.
